PHITSANULOK GAMES

Bangkok claim four gold



Bangkok, bidding to retain their title, got off to a fine start in the 37th National Games in Phitsanulok by claiming four gold medals to lead the medal standings.

Bangkok captured the first gold in the Games yesterday when their women's regu thrashed Roi Et 2-0 in the thrilling final clash, while Nakhon Ratchasima tamed Uttaradit 2-0 to clinch the men's title. Bangkok also took two golds in taekwondo and one in judo

Meanwhile, weightlifter Pensiri Saelao (Laosirikul) from Nakhon Si Thammarat swept three gold medals in the women's 48kg event, lifting 82kg in snatch and 106kg in the jerk for an aggregate 188kg.

Promising mountain-biker Sitthichai Ketkaewmanee handed Prachin Buri its first gold yesterday when he clocked the fastest time of 2.45.97 minutes in the men's 1.5-3.5km downhill event.
